Sec. 42a-5-119. Savings clause.

      Sec. 42a-5-119. Savings clause. A transaction arising out of or associated with a letter of credit that was issued before October 1, 1996, and the rights, obligations and interests flowing from that transaction are governed by any statute or other law amended or repealed by public act 96-198* as if repeal or amendment had not occurred and may be terminated, completed, consummated or enforced under that statute or other law.

      (P.A. 96-198, S. 27.)

      *Note: Public act 96-198 is entitled "An Act Revising Article 5 of the Uniform Commercial Code Concerning Letters of Credit". (See Reference Table captioned "Public Acts of 1996" in Volume 16 which lists the sections amended, created or repealed by the act.)
